Saint Vincent and the Grenadines - Re-Export of Hand Held Tools and Parts Thereof

Since 2011, Saint Vincent and the Grenadines Re-Export of Hand Held Tools and Parts Thereof was down by 46.9% year on year. At $167.71 in 2016, the country was ranked number 32 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Hand Held Tools and Parts Thereof. Saint Vincent and the Grenadines is overtaken by Madagascar, which was ranked number 31 at $937.52 and is followed by Antigua and Barbuda at $144.9. United States topped the ranking with $35,954,714.87 in 2019, a growth of 3.9% versus 2018. United Arab Emirates, Canada and New Zealand resp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Kenya recorded the best 5 years average growth at +285.5% per year, while Cyprus recorded the worst performance at -55.4% per year.
